h2,h3,h4,h5,h6,div,body,html,input,button { 
	font: normal 11px Arial,Tahoma,Helvetica,Verdana;
	line-height: 1.4em; 
	margin-top: 0px;
}
p,dl { 	margin-top:14px;
	margin-bottom:0px;}

body{
	text-align:left;
	margin-left:22px;
	margin-top:22px;
}
div#container {
  width:990px;
  border:0px solid silver;
  float:left;
}
div#header { width:990;
	     height:56px;
}
/*-----------------------------------*/
div#links { 
	float:left;
	width:145px; 
}
div#links1 {
	float:left;
	width:145px;
	padding-top: 32px; 
}
div#links3 {
	float:left;
	width:145px;
	margin-top: 0px;
	padding-bottom:32px;
}
div#center { 
 	float:left;
	width:260px; 
	/* background-color:#001463; */
	height: 50% auto;
	padding-top: 32px;
	padding-bottom:32px;
}
div#right { 
	width:560px; 
	padding-top: 32px;
 	float:right; 
 	margin-bottom:22px;
}
div#footer {
	clear:both;
	position:fixed;
	bottom:22px;
  	width:990px;
  	height: 30px;
}

a, a:link, a:visited {
    color: #AAAAAA;
    text-decoration: none;
}

a, a:hover, a:active, a:focus {
    color: #000000;
}

a.external-link-new-window:link { color: #AAAAAA; text-decoration: none }
a.external-link-new-window:visited { color: #AAAAAA ; text-decoration: none }
a.external-link-new-window:active { color: #AAAAAA ; text-decoration: none }

.float-left { 
	float:left; 
}

span.navTitleStyle {
	font: normal 10px Arial,Tahoma,Helvetica,Verdana;
	color: #000000;
	letter-spacing: 1px;
}

span.NBilder {
	margin-left: 12px;
}

.footerStyle {
	font: normal 8px Arial,Tahoma,Helvetica,Verdana;
}
.news-list-container {
	margin-top:14px;
}
.news-single-timedata {
	margin-top:14px;
}

.csc-menu {
	padding-bottom:0px;
}